Rating Systems

In some countries, there are rating systems for various flooring products that can be a great advantage. Unfortunately, there are no global standards that are adhered to so you’ll need to do some research for your own country. For example, in Australia, there is an independent carpet rating scheme. There are also great rating systems in the USA, in particular, the laminate flooring wear rating is highly regarded. There are also schemes in Europe that rate products on their indoor air quality (IAQ). These schemes can also look at emissions from carpets, paints, adhesives, and other materials which can be important for your health. It’s important to do your research!

Inferior Manufacturing

One of the biggest dangers of discount flooring is the low-quality manufacturing process. If you choose a cheaper option, it is likely that you will get a poorer quality product that can be far more expensive to install if the product doesn’t fit nicely together. This can also lead to problems like tiles coming loose or seams splitting open. If the product is not properly sealed it can also cause water damage and mold growth, which can be costly and hazardous to your health.

Hazardous Flooring Materials

Cheap discount flooring is often made of hazardous materials like PVC and VOCs (Volatile Organic Compounds). These harmful chemicals can cause a range of health problems, such as respiratory issues, skin irritation, and even cancer. If you have small children or pets in your home, it’s especially important to avoid these types of flooring. Your family’s health is worth the extra expense!
